Monthly report as of May 1998

Sales of January to May increased by 35,2 % to MSEK 258,1 (190,9) compared to 1997 Profit before tax totalled MSEK 33,8 (32,1) Build-up of production capacity and development of new markets makes continued expansion possible [REMOVED GRAPHICS] May in brief The consolidated sales of January to May increased by 35,2 % to MSEK 258,1 (190,9). The increase is partially explained by sales in the new Shop Systems business area. The inflow of orders and quotations continues to be strong on all markets. The strategic decision to enter the shop systems market has proven to be successful and the business area continues to grow, this gives HL Display the future possibility to expand and meet up to the goals on long term growth rate. The Profit before tax of January to May amounted to MSEK 33,8 (32,1) which is according to plan. For the full year 1998 the profit is expected to exceed last years profit of MSEK 63,6. Profit before tax is affected by restatement difference losses of MSEK 2.5 compared to last year. The total financial net amounts to MSEK 0,0 (1,3). The production capacity and the marketing and sales organisations are increased in order to meet the strong growth in market demand. The production capacity in HL Display's Sundsvall factory has been increase by 43% since beginning of this year. Programs for increased capacity are also carried out in the other factories. Capital expenditures on fixed assets amounts to MSEK 27,4 (13,8).
